This report is a summary of the key takeaways from the “Measuring Corporate Sustainability” conference; a stakeholder dialogue hosted by the National Association for Environmental Management on May 5, 2011 in Fort Lauderdale, Fla. The purpose of the event was to discuss the challenges of the emerging field of environment, social and governance (ESG) research from the perspective of business leaders, research analysts and the investment community.
